WH/10/3/Air .2006 Central Landing Establishment, Ringway, Nr. Manchester. 20th November 1940. Glider Launching Winch. Dear Mr. Robotham, A letter has come from M.A.P. to say they are asking you to design a standard launching winch. I have written back to them suggesting that they should supply you with a standard R.A.F. trailer to mount it on. I hope you will be able to incorporate a hydraulic torque converter to ease and improve the processes of starting a load. Yours sincerely Mungo Buxton Messrs Rolls Royce Ltd., Derby. (for the attention of W.A. Robotham Esq.) | ||
